ASTM A276 Type 304L stainless steel round bars are manufactured with controlled chemical composition and mechanical properties to maintain weldability, corrosion resistance, fabrication compatibility, and dimensional consistency across industrial fabrication and processing environments.
| Condition | Carbon C % | Manganese Mn % | Silicon Si % | Phosphorus P % | Sulfur S % | Chromium Cr % | Nickel Ni % | Nitrogen N % | Iron Fe |
|---|---|---|---|---|---|---|---|---|---|
| ASTM A276 Type 304L | 0.03 Max | 2.00 Max | 1.00 Max | 0.045 Max | 0.030 Max | 18.00–20.00 | 8.00–12.00 | 0.10 Max | Balance |
| UNS S30403 | 0.030 Max | 2.00 Max | 1.00 Max | 0.045 Max | 0.030 Max | 18.00–20.00 | 8.00–12.00 | 0.10 Max | Balance |
| Cold Drawn SS304L | 0.025 | 1.80 | 0.55 | 0.040 | 0.020 | 18.20 | 8.50 | 0.08 | Balance |
| Bright Drawn SS304L | 0.024 | 1.75 | 0.50 | 0.038 | 0.018 | 18.30 | 8.80 | 0.07 | Balance |
| Annealed SS304L | 0.026 | 1.85 | 0.60 | 0.040 | 0.022 | 18.10 | 8.60 | 0.08 | Balance |
| Precision Ground SS304L | 0.022 | 1.70 | 0.50 | 0.035 | 0.018 | 18.40 | 8.90 | 0.07 | Balance |
| Product Condition | Tensile Strength MPa | Yield Strength MPa | Elongation % | Hardness HB | Hardness HRB | Density g/cm³ | Elastic Modulus GPa | Shear Modulus GPa |
|---|---|---|---|---|---|---|---|---|
| Annealed | 485 | 170 | 40 | 187 | 90 | 8.00 | 193 | 77 |
| Cold Drawn | 690 | 390 | 36 | 205 | 94 | 8.00 | 193 | 77 |
| Bright Drawn | 720 | 420 | 34 | 215 | 95 | 8.00 | 193 | 77 |
| Hot Rolled | 610 | 250 | 38 | 201 | 92 | 8.00 | 193 | 77 |
| Forged Condition | 640 | 280 | 36 | 207 | 93 | 8.00 | 193 | 77 |
| Centerless Ground | 710 | 410 | 35 | 210 | 94 | 8.00 | 193 | 77 |
| Property Type | Density kg/m³ | Melting Range °C | Thermal Conductivity W/mK | Electrical Resistivity µΩ.m | Thermal Expansion µm/m°C | Specific Heat J/kgK | Magnetic Permeability | Elastic Modulus GPa |
|---|---|---|---|---|---|---|---|---|
| SS304L Bright Bars | 8000 | 1400–1450 | 16.2 | 0.72 | 17.2 | 500 | 1.02 | 193 |
| Cold Drawn SS304L | 8000 | 1400–1450 | 16.1 | 0.71 | 17.1 | 500 | 1.01 | 193 |
| Hot Rolled SS304L | 8000 | 1398–1450 | 16.0 | 0.70 | 17.0 | 500 | 1.01 | 193 |
| Precision Ground SS304L | 8000 | 1400–1448 | 16.3 | 0.72 | 17.3 | 500 | 1.02 | 193 |
| Annealed SS304L | 8000 | 1400–1450 | 16.2 | 0.71 | 17.2 | 500 | 1.01 | 193 |

Hot rolled stainless steel 304L round bars are commonly used for structural engineering systems, fabrication assemblies, industrial processing infrastructure, and heavy engineering applications requiring larger diameters and machining allowance. These bars are suitable for fabrication systems where broader dimensional availability and industrial forming capability are required.
Cold drawn and bright drawn SS304L round bars provide tighter dimensional tolerances, smoother surface finish, improved straightness, and better fabrication compatibility for hygienic systems, process engineering assemblies, pharmaceutical infrastructure, pressure systems, and precision industrial fabrication applications.
ASTM A276 UNS S30403 stainless steel 304L round bars are widely preferred for welding applications because of their reduced carbon composition, which minimizes carbide precipitation during welding operations and improves corrosion resistance across heat-affected zones.
SS304L round bars are extensively used for welded fabrication systems, process piping infrastructure, pressure assemblies, hygienic fabrication environments, and industrial processing systems where corrosion resistance after welding is important for long-term operational reliability and fabrication stability.

ASTM A276 establishes standard specifications for stainless steel bars used across
fabrication systems, process engineering infrastructure, pressure assemblies, and industrial
manufacturing environments. The standard defines dimensional tolerances, mechanical
properties, finish conditions, straightness limits, inspection procedures, and material
verification requirements for stainless steel round bars.

| ASTM Standard | AISI Grade | UNS Number | EN Equivalent | DIN Standard | JIS Standard | Werkstoff Number | ISO Grade |
|---|---|---|---|---|---|---|---|
| ASTM A276 | 304L | S30403 | X2CrNi18-9 | 1.4307 | SUS304L | 1.4307 | 304L |
| ASTM A479 | 304L | S30403 | X2CrNi18-9 | 1.4307 | SUS304L | 1.4307 | 304L |
| ASTM A182 | F304L | S30403 | X2CrNi18-9 | 1.4307 | SUS304L | 1.4307 | 304L |
